Dart ListクラスのinsertAll()メソッドについてメモ書き。
insertAll()は指定したインデックス位置に配列を追加する。
第1引数にはインデックス位置、第2引数に配列を指定する。
コーディングでinsertAll()メソッドを確認。
void main() {
try {
final listTest = <String>[
"Apple",
"Orange",
"Banana",
"grape",
];
listTest.insertAll(2, <String>["Rice", "Wheat"]);
print(listTest);
} catch (e) {
print(e.toString());
}
}
実行結果。
第1引数で指定したインデックス位置”2″に、第2引数で指定した配列が追加されている。
[Apple, Orange, Rice, Wheat, Banana, grape]
コメント